Please keep in mind it was online so it was hard to read him.Thanks, hope you get around to answering this.You played it wrong, you could easily have won anyway, but you played it wrong. You played OK to the river, but then you fell in love with your hand. You had to ask what hands he could have stayed in with all this time that would be dangerous to you. Set over set happens and you should have thought about it when he kept calling. Also, he could easily have been playing A-4 or 3-4.When someone bets into you on the river, take a look at his stack and ask yourself if you are willing to put that many chips into the pot (ignore hands where you think he is better, but weak and can be bluffed off the pot, that is a different situation). In this case he had you covered, so the question was were you willing to put all of your chips into the pot. In other words, before raising ask yourself what you are going to do if he comes back over the top with all of his chips. Why? This hand is exactly why. Once he re-raises, you had a very tough decision. You then made the wrong decision. Maybe you weren't going to put him on 4-4, but A-4 sure looked possible.Unless you're very sure you have the best hand, don't get greedy, just call his bet and avoid this situation.
